Output bf3760ccac1086adcc5f37f56ec9011bb8d51dde0b53caa2c9e8b35f7e8da903:1

value
43571781
script pubkey
OP_0 OP_PUSHBYTES_32 8074607a580686cde674b47803f2eb1d03d438560e6130c1688b0107576181fb
address
bc1qsp6xq7jcq6rvmen5k3uq8uhtr5pagwzkpesnpstg3vqsw4mps8aswlgf7x
transaction
bf3760ccac1086adcc5f37f56ec9011bb8d51dde0b53caa2c9e8b35f7e8da903
spent
true